## Tuning

The receipt mailer (Almsgate) batches donation receipts and sends through the Thornquay relay. On-call: if the queue backs up, resist the urge to crank batch size — the relay rate-limits per connection, and bigger batches just mean bigger retries. Scale worker count first, then shorten the flush interval. Dedupe window must stay longer than the retry horizon or donors get duplicate receipts, which generates tickets. All knobs live in one place and are read at worker start. Current production values follow.

tuning table, kajop-yafof:
QUOTAS = {
    "wenath": 10,
    "ulaael": 5,
}

Subject: FY Headcount Plan — Executive Review

Dear executive team,

Attached is the draft headcount plan for Morvale Industries for next year. We propose net growth of 42 roles, weighted toward the Brantford engineering hub, with backfills held flat in operations. Each addition has been costed against the revised revenue forecast, and contingency reductions are mapped should targets slip. Before the board session, please review the confidential planning note below.

board note of tagug-hahag: Praionax Logistics is in early talks to buy Julaxek Group for about $36.3 million. The Julmir launch date is March 1, and nothing goes to the press before then.

# Break-Glass: CompactKite Log Compaction

Hey reviewer — if compaction on the Ferrow message queue wedges and on-call can't reach the admin plane, break-glass applies. Grab the emergency operator role, pause compaction on the stuck partition, and file an incident note within an hour. Unsealing the emergency credential bundle requires the recovery passphrase shown directly below.

unlock words, kajog-bahif: wendor-praael-ralys-julvan-kasath-kelys-wenmir-wenius-julax

The Soundgrove Preview API renders a downsampled waveform image for any uploaded audio asset. Plugin authors request a preview by asset identifier and may specify width, height, and peak-resolution parameters; defaults produce an 800-by-120 PNG. Previews are generated asynchronously — poll the status endpoint until the render state reads complete, then fetch the image from the returned path. Rate limits apply per plugin, not per end user. All preview and status requests must include the bearer credential shown below.

login token, yajeg-fawif: eyJhbGciOiJIUzI1NiIsInR5cCI6IkpXVCJ9.eyJzdWIiOiIEdPQYnZXaZIn0.HSRTnYZBx0Qc